A proprietary trading firm, or prop firm, is a company that gives traders access to its own capital in exchange for a share of the rewards (simulated profits).
You trade. They provide you with capital. You both earn.
These firms are growing rapidly in forex markets, making it easier than ever for retail traders to step into serious trading arenas.

In prop trading, you get a simulated funded account where you trade with the firm’s capital.
And in return, the prop trading firm keeps a slice of your reward (simulated profits).
Rewards typically range from 65% to 90% in your favor. Some top forex prop firms like Hola Prime, offer up to 95%.
Just remember - a higher rewards split doesn’t always mean better. Look at the whole package, including rules, tools, and payout cycles.
Evaluation-based challenges require you to meet trading targets under achievable rules.
Pros: Cheaper, higher credibility.
Cons: Can be stressful and time-consuming.
No Evaluation accounts give you quick access to simulated funds, i.e., there is no need to clear any challenge..
Pros: Fast and easy.
Cons: Usually higher costs and tighter restrictions.
If you thrive under pressure, evaluations might suit you. If you’re confident, have good trading skills, and are ready to go, no evaluation or direct account may be your lane. Hola Prime also offers a Direct Account (an instant funding prop firm option) where you can start trading without any evaluation phase.
If you prefer a more cautious approach, a two-step prop firm evaluation (with an extra verification phase) might give you more confidence in the funding process.
For traders who want funding faster, a one-step prop firm challenge can provide a quicker path to a funded account compared to two-step evaluations.
